Bugwood IDS

325,132 images featuring 28,875 subjects from 2,663 photographers

1119153
Chris Evans, University of Illinois, Bugwood.org

Tools

Upload Images
Edit Profile
Review
Statistics
Image Recruitment

Websites

forestry images
ipm images
invasive
insect images
Weed images